How do I edit a Revit file?

Select an instance of the family in the drawing area, and click Modify | tab Mode panel (Edit Family). Double-click an instance of the family in the drawing area. Note: The double-click editing behavior is determined by the setting for the Family element type in the Double-click Options.

How do I edit my profile in Revit 2020?

Edit profiles or paths from which forms are created.

  1. Select a profile, path, or surface to edit. …
  2. Click Modify | Form Element Mode panel (Edit Profile). …
  3. Use the drawing tools on the Modify | Form Element > Edit Profile tab to edit the profile. …
  4. Click (Finish Edit Mode).

Where is the Options button in Revit?

The Options Bar is located below the ribbon. It displays conditional tools dependent on the current tool or selected element. To move the Options Bar to the bottom of the Revit window (above the status bar), right-click the Options Bar, and click Dock at bottom.

How do you add something to Revit?

Load Families

  1. Click Insert tab Load from Library panel (Load Family).
  2. In the Load Family dialog, double-click the category of the family that you want to load.
  3. Preview any of the families (RFA) in the category: To preview a single family, select it from the list. …
  4. Select the family that you want to load, and click Open.

How do I edit a file using vi editor?

Here are the steps:

  1. Select the file by typing vi index. …
  2. Use the arrow keys to move the cursor to the part of the file you want to change. …
  3. Use the i command to enter Insert mode. …
  4. Use the Delete key and the letters on the keyboard to make the correction. …
  5. Press the Esc key to get back to Normal mode.

What command is used with vi editor to save file and remain in the editing mode?

Command Purpose
i Switch to Insert mode.
Esc Switch to Command mode.
:w Save and continue editing.
:wq or ZZ Save and quit/exit vi.

How do I change my cornice profile in Revit?

To edit the existing profile, on the Sweep panel, click (Edit Profile), and use the tools on the Modify | Sweep > Edit Profile tab. On the Mode panel, click (Finish Edit Mode) to finish editing the profile and again to finish editing the sweep.

Where are design options applied to views Revit?

In the Project Browser, right-click the duplicate view name, and click Properties. In the Properties palette, for Visibility/Graphics Overrides, click Edit. The Visibility dialog displays the Design Options tab. It lists each design option set, and, for each set, the design option that the view is currently displaying.

How do you change the design element in Revit?

Click Manage tab Design Options panel. From the drop-down list, select the design option to which you want to add the elements. Click Modify tab Clipboard panel Paste drop-down (Aligned to Same Place). Revit moves the selected elements to the active option.
